§ 580-711. Modification of Convention child support order.

(a)A\ntribunal of this state may not modify a Convention child support order\nif the obligee remains a resident of the foreign country where the\nsupport order was issued unless:\n (1) the obligee submits to the jurisdiction of a tribunal of this\nstate, either expressly or by defending on the merits of the case\nwithout objecting to the jurisdiction at the first available\nopportunity; or\n (2) the foreign tribunal lacks or refuses to exercise jurisdiction to\nmodify its support order or issue a new support order.\n (b) If a tribunal of this state does not modify a Convention child\nsupport order because the order is not recognized in this state,\nsubdivision (c) of section 580-708 of this part applies.\n
